Extrapelvic endometriosis in abdominal wall scar and PPAR gamma expression: A case report
This case report describes a 34-year-old woman with abdominal wall endometriosis in a scar, noting that PPARγ agonists may reduce endometriosis pain symptoms, though its expressivity is not a current therapeutic target.
